NCT ID: NCT01753518
Pre Assignment Details: 220 subjects were randomized to suture or absorbable subcuticular staples and 206 were included in the final analysis with 103 in each group. One subject crossed over from absorbable subcuticular staples to suture intraoperatively, because the attending surgeon was not comfortable with the staple closure device.
Recruitment Details: Subjects were recruited from the Mayo Clinic Family Birth Center (labor and delivery) in Rochester, Minnesota. Subjects were recruited from December 2012 until the end of April 2014.
